Nut
Nuts are dried fruits composed of a hard outer shell that protects the edible seed inside. There are many varieties of nuts, each with their own taste, texture and nutritional value.
Sodium Orthophosphate
Sodium phosphate is mainly used as an antioxidant but it can also be used as an acidity regulator, emulsifier, humectant, raising agent, sequestrant, stabilizer or thickener.
MINERAL SALTS
Mineral salts are chemical elements which enter into the composition of organisms and which are present in animal and plant food. They occur in ionic form, like Ca²? for calcium and Cl– for chlorine. These are substances essential to the body.
MALTOL
E636 is the European food additive code for Maltol. Maltol is a naturally occurring organic compound with a sweet aroma. It is commonly used as a flavoring agent in the food industry.
Yeast extract
Yeast extract is a product derived from yeast, single-celled microorganisms belonging to the fungus kingdom. This extract is used in various applications, primarily in the food industry for its flavoring and nutritional properties.
E535 - SODIUM FERROCYANIDE
Sodium ferrocyanide, also known as tetrasodium hexacyanoferrate(II) or sodium yellow prussiate, is a complex salt with the formula Na4[Fe(CN)6], typically decahydrated. It exists in the form of pale yellow crystals that are soluble in water.
Fish Gelatin
Fish gelatin is an alternative to porcine or bovine gelatin. Primarily used as a gelling agent, but also as a foaming or clarifying agent, stabilizer, emulsifier, thickener and binder.
Hazelnut
Hazelnut trees are grown in various regions of the world, including Europe, Asia and North America. Hazelnuts are often used in cooking and baking for their delicate taste and crunchy texture.
Potassium Orthophosphate
Potassium orthophosphate is a potassium salt of orthophosphoric acid. It consists of potassium ions (K⁺) and phosphate ions (PO₄³⁻).
Hemicellulase
Hemicellulose is composed of several different types of monosaccharide heterogeneous polymers; these sugars are five to six carbon sugars, including xylose, arabinose, mannose, galactose, and so on. In wood, xylan hemicellulose in tissues represents 50% of the total, combining on the surface of cellulose and interconnecting with microfibrils, forming a fibrous network in the shape of a disc connected cell structure.
E637 - Ethyl-maltol
Ethyl maltol is a chemical compound used as a food additive and flavoring.
VITAMIN AD3
Vitamin AD3 is a combination of fat-soluble vitamins, comprising Vitamin A and Vitamin D3. This combination is often used in various medical and agricultural applications due to its health benefits and essential role in metabolism.
Cyclohexanone
Cyclohexanone is an organic compound. The molecule is composed of a six-carbon ring along with a ketone functional group.
